Who Is Conan O'Brien?
Conan O'Brien was born April 18, 1963 in Brookline, Massachusetts, best known for Conan O'Brien Needs a Friend. The earnings behind Conan's net worth come from Late Night and Tonight Show years, NBC exit settlement, TBS Conan years, Podcast and Team Coco operating pay, and the Team Coco sale to SiriusXM.
The model tracks Conan's earning years from 1993 to 2026, with the biggest single year in 2010 at about $53.0 Million of gross income. After representation fees, taxes, and living costs, what stays invested compounds at market returns into an estimated $366.1 Million today.

Pourquoi le taux d'imposition est-il si élevé et les podcasteurs ne l'évitent-ils pas en faisant appel à une société de prêt ?
Tax comes out at the effective rate for where Conan lived each year, which is the rate shown in the year-by-year table. In a high-tax state like California, combined federal and state income tax reaches close to half of a top earner's income, so those years run in the mid-40s percent. A loan-out company, the corporation many top earners run their income through, does not lower the tax on the money they take home. Its real advantage is deducting business costs such as agent, manager, and attorney fees, and the model already subtracts those as a separate line before any tax is applied. High earners also fall outside the pass-through business deduction that other company owners can claim, so it buys them no rate cut.
